Taremi Nets First Serie A Goal for Inter: A Striking Debut!

Inter Milan showcased an impressive display in their recent match, securing a decisive 4-0 victory over Lecce on Sunday night. This triumph keeps Inter firmly in the race for the Serie A title, closely trailing league leaders Napoli.

The match result has significant implications for the Serie A standings. Inter Milan remains in second place with 50 points, just three points behind Napoli, who currently leads the league. Meanwhile, Lecce finds itself struggling at the bottom of the standings, positioned fourth from the last with only 20 points.

With Napoli extending their lead to six points following a 2-1 home win against Juventus on Saturday, Inter was eager to narrow the gap. Their aggressive start to the match paid off quickly:

  • 6 minutes into the match: Davide Frattesi opened the scoring for Inter Milan.
  • 39 minutes: Lautaro Martinez doubled the lead, making it 2-0 just before halftime.
  • 57 minutes: Denzel Dumfries added the third goal for Inter.
  • 61 minutes: Mehdi Taremi converted a penalty, sealing the score at 4-0.

This match was particularly significant for Mehdi Taremi, as it marked his first goal for Inter Milan in Serie A. The Iranian forward’s contribution underscores the team’s depth and talent, which has been pivotal in their pursuit of the league title.

    Fatemeh Shekari of Iran won a bronze medal at the ISSF Junior World Cup held in New Delhi from September 24 to October 2, 2025. The event featured young shooters from over 20 countries, showcasing their talents in a competitive atmosphere. Evelina Shenia from Azerbaijan took gold with 240.9 points, while India’s Rashmika Sahgal secured silver with 236.1 points. Shekari’s bronze came with a score of 213.8 points.     Albanian winger Jasir Asani has joined Esteghlal, enhancing the Tehran club’s roster ahead of the AFC Champions League Two. The 30-year-old brings extensive experience from his successful stint at Gwangju FC in K League 1, where he scored 18 goals in 65 appearances and played a crucial role in their quarter-final run in the AFC Champions League Elite Finals. Esteghlal, competing in Group A alongside Al Wasl, Al Muharraq, and Al Wehdat, will rely on Asani’s scoring ability as they kick off their campaign against Al Wasl on September 17.     The Nassaji football team has been relegated from the Iran Professional League (IPL) following a 3-3 draw against Tractor, marking a challenging period for the Qaemshahr-based club. With only one week left in the season, Nassaji’s inability to secure crucial victories sealed their fate, alongside Havadar’s relegation. Meanwhile, Fajr Sepasi celebrated promotion to the league.
